There are so many battery-operated products on the market including everything from MP3 players and digital cameras to remote control handsets, it is therefore important to select the right batteries to meet your needs.

Batteries are the biggest selling consumer electrical accessory and they come in a variety of types and sizes. AA and AAA are the most common button some devices such as ebook readers and watches may require button batteries.

It’s all about the chemistry!

The make up of the battery is a key factor in deciding if you’ve made the right choice, along with your budget. You are probably already aware of the benefits of alkaline batteries of the older zinc carbon types, but there is more than one type of alkaline battery to choose from. Types of alkaline battery include long-lasting varieties and high performance batteries specifically designed for high drain devices like MP3 players.

Save money by going rechargeable!

When you’re looking for ways to save money around the home, batteries are very unlikely to be at the forefront of your mind. However, with so many battery-operated items in the average household it makes sense to avoid having to keep making repeat purchases.

Rechargeable batteries can be used over and over again. Opting for ‘rechargeable over disposable’ will not only save you money but they are also the greener choice – so they are good for your pocket and the environment!
